What does Adaora mean and where does it come from?
Adaora is of Igbo origin, primarily used among the Igbo people of Nigeria. It signifies the relationship between a daughter and her father's prosperity. The name reflects cultural values about family and lineage and is popular in various forms throughout Nigeria.

The story of Adaora
Adaora is a relatively modern name, first appearing in US records in 1999. With 235 total births recorded, Adaora remains relatively uncommon. The name has grown more popular over time, rising from #14641 in 2000 to #7640 in 2023.
